Interrupt vector 0 can be used on some platform. In libata, the routine ata_host_activate() doesn't consider irq=0 as invalid. As a result, when running linux in non-root cell of Jailhouse, if we allocate just one PCI ATA device to the guest, the device will get an IRQ of value 0. This is perfectly legal. Moreover most ATA drivers will check if irq < 0 or irq == -1.
